Supernovae constraints on models of dark energy reexamined

We use the Type Ia Supernova gold sample data of Riess et al in order to constrain three models of dark energy. We study the Cardassian model, the Dvali-Turner gravity modified model, and the generalized Chaplygin gas model of dark energy-dark matter unification. In our best-fit analysis for these three dark energy proposals we consider the flat model and the nonflat model priors. We also discuss the degeneracy of the models with the XCDM model through the computation of the so-called jerk parameter.
